The rooms can’t be readied and cleaned until the prior guests are gone, so this means that check-in time is usually around 2 p.m. or 3 p.m. If you should happen to get there early, ask at the desk about early check-in, but your request may not be granted.
Never check out before the departure date unless it is absolutely necessary. The hotel might charge a fee for early departure. When you book a hotel room, the hotel takes that room off the market; thus, so they lose money if you leave early.
If you book a room during a heavy occupancy period, don’t be surprised if you have a mandatory stay of a few days or more. Many hotels will charge a fee for early departure. Booking a hotel room means the hotel is going to take that specific room off of their market. If you wind up leaving early, then they’ll be losing money for every day that you don’t stay. Therefore, they have to make up for the loss by charging an early departure fee.

While sheets and linens are always washed, the topmost bedspread may not be, depending on the hotel policy. This might mean the bedspread is carrying bacteria, germs, or bedbugs.
